Hi team, I had my wife shell out 4500/- by one of your customer care agent, suggesting this is a registration charge to get into shine's database. On top of this a further charge of 7500/- was requested by this agent named rajeev and his colleague, as a security deposit. This, we were told, will be refunded once my wife secure's a job. At this juncture, my wife backed out, and requested for refund of the already paid 4500/-. Rajeev said he can't make the payment straight away, and can take anywhere between 5-45 days for the money to reflect. He further asked card details to my wife for a quick repayment, including cvv number. We have not shared this detail with your agent, and have asked them to do a neft transfer. Can i please request you to expedite this refund, and help us get it back. With reference to your complaint, we would like to inform you that these days a lot of fake recruiters are calling the candidates using the name of reputed job portals and extract heavy money from them. We will like to clarify that Shine.com is not linked with any such recruiter or consultants/Paytm. Please note that Shine.com is not responsible for, and expressly disclaims all liability for any such communication via email, SMS or phone call by a frivolous source claiming to have got the contact details of the concerned person through or representing Shine.com.Therefore jobs seekers are advised not to indulge in any monetary engagement with such sources in the name of guaranteed interviews with employers or refund. This kind of no such activity has been done at our end, in association with such fraudster. We have been receiving such complaints from some customers/general public who have become victims of such fraudulent and cheating activities at the hands of many criminal elements. Also, many senior authorities have been initiated by our company to control these activities. You can initiate the below actions before relevant authorities for your claims:- A) File a complaint with your bank to get a chargeback and ask them to blacklist the merchant who made this transaction.
